What is the housing market like in East Haven today?
In March 2024, East Haven home prices were up 15.1% compared to last year, selling for a median price of $337K. On average, homes in East Haven sell after 45 days on the market compared to 46 days last year. There were 23 homes sold in March this year, down from 28 last year.

Climate's impact on East Haven housing
Learn about natural hazards and environmental risks, such as floods, fires, wind, and heat that
could impact homes in East Haven.
Risk Factor
Flood Factor - Extreme
38% of properties are at risk of severe flooding over the next 30 years
Flood Factor
East Haven has an extreme risk of flooding. 3,090 properties in East Haven are likely to be
severely affected
by flooding over the next 30 years. This represents 38% of all properties in East Haven. Flood risk is increasing faster than the national average.
39% of properties are at risk of wildfire over the next 30 years
Fire Factor
East Haven has a moderate risk of wildfire. There are 4,262 properties in East Haven that have some risk of being affected by wildfire over the next 30 years. This represents 39% of all properties in East Haven.
96% of properties are at major
risk of a severe wind event over the next 30 years
Wind Factor
East Haven has a Major Wind Factor® risk based on the projected likelihood and speed of hurricane, tornado, or severe storm winds impacting it. East Haven is most at risk from hurricanes. 10,431 properties in East Haven have some risk of being in a severe wind event within the next 30 years.
